Section R15-10-115 - Request for Hearings; Waiver
A. The hearing officer shall schedule an oral hearing upon request of the petitioner or the Department. If neither the petitioner nor the Department requests an oral hearing, the hearing officer shall:
1. Consider the petition submitted for decision based on the petition and any memoranda filed, or
2. Schedule an oral hearing.
B. The hearing officer may, for good cause shown by any party to the hearing, postpone, recess, or continue an oral hearing to a specified date, time, and place. The hearing officer shall notify all the parties regarding a rescheduled hearing.
C. If any party to the hearing fails to appear at the oral hearing without good cause, the hearing officer may:
1. Proceed with the hearing,
2. Reschedule the hearing, or
3. Issue a decision based on the petition and memoranda provided.
